Family planning policy,as a basic policy,has undergone several major adjustments since the founding of New China.Although the population has been effectively controlled and the trend of rapid population growth has been greatly curbed,a series of social contradictions caused by population problems have become increasingly fierce.It has been more than three years since the State formally put forward the policy of "two children in an all-round way" in October 2015.The adjustment,perfection and implementation of this fertility policy is aimed at adjusting the current population structure of our country and alleviating the social problems and contradictions in the historical process of building a well-off society in an all-round way by our Party and government.In order to better implement the "comprehensive two-child" policy,the first issue to be considered is the reproductive choice of age-appropriate families.In the form of questionnaires,this paper selected the areas of Shijiazhuang where children are more intensive(Hebei Children's Hospital,the Second Hospital of Hebei Medical University,Shijiazhuang Maternal and Child Health Hospital,Shijiazhuang Obstetrics and Gynecology Hospital and several large shopping malls)as the investigation sites,and investigated the age-appropriate families.The results of the survey were quantitatively analyzed by using SPSS19.0statistical software,including frequency-to-hundreds ratio statistics,cross-contingency tables,chi-square test and so on.Finally,it is concluded that the two child fertility choice in Shijiazhuang age-appropriate families is influenced by the nature of household registration,occupation,permanent residence,average monthly income of the family,the age of the first child,family factors,policy factors and other factors,but not by gender and the gender of the first child ets.
